Founded in 2009, Blue Line Sterilization Services has been concentrated to reducing the time to market for innovators designing new medical devices. The company sets itself apart by maintaining a bank of 8 cubic foot ethylene oxide (EO) sterilizers, providing FDA and EU compliant sterilization with turnaround times spanning 1 to 3 days—an achievement not possible with larger EO sterilization services.

Co-founders Brant and Jane Gard realized the vital need for accelerated sterilization options, particularly for quickly evolving development programs producing innovative medical devices. The ability to swiftly navigate through device iterations is crucial in reducing the need for additional funding, preserving the value of investors' equity, and expediting time to market. Faster service and reduced time to market hold valuable value for employees, investors, and the patients benefiting from improved medical care.

Beyond routine sterilization, Blue Line offers rapid turnkey validations and small batch releases that support clinical trials and FDA/CE submissions. Why Medical Device Sterilization Matters

Infection prevention remains a core component of modern medicine. The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) estimate that around 1 in 31 hospital patients experiences at least one healthcare-associated infection (HAI). thorough sterilization of medical devices drastically reduces the risk of these infections, safeguarding patients and healthcare providers equally. Poor sterilization can cause outbreaks of dangerous diseases like hepatitis, HIV, and antibiotic-resistant bacterial infections.

Methods of Medical Device Sterilization

The science behind sterilization has progressed substantially over the last century, utilizing a variety of methods suited to various types of devices and materials. Some of the most commonly employed techniques include:

Sterilization by Autoclaving

Autoclaving remains the most prevalent and trusted method of sterilization, particularly suitable for surgical instruments and reusable metal devices. Using high-pressure saturated steam at temperatures around 121–134°C, autoclaving effectively kills bacteria, viruses, fungi, and spores. This method is rapid, cost-effective, and environmentally friendly, although not suitable for heat-sensitive materials.

Contemporary Directions in Sterilizing Medical Equipment

As healthcare advances, several key trends are affecting medical sterilization methods:

Green Sterilization Methods

As sustainability standards tighten, businesses are increasingly embracing eco-responsible sterilization approaches. Approaches include reducing reliance on harmful chemicals like ethylene oxide, exploring environmentally safe packaging solutions, and optimizing utility use in sterilization techniques.

Sophisticated Materials and Device Complexity

The expansion of state-of-the-art medical devices—such as robotic surgery instruments and intricate diagnostic equipment—demands sterilization techniques capable of handling sensitive materials. Evolution in sterilization include methods such as low-temperature plasma sterilization and hydrogen peroxide vapor, which can sterilize without damaging vulnerable components.

Advanced Digital Traceability

With advances in digital technology, verification of sterilization activities is now more precise than ever. Digital traceability systems offer thorough documentation, automated compliance checks, and real-time prompts, significantly mitigating human error and improving patient safety.
